Aaron's Acres Year-Round Recreation and Camp
Aaron's Acres
Millersville, Pennsylvania - Lancaster County
Aaron's Acres provides Lancaster-area summer camp, school-year recreation, adult social and sports programs, parent-child classes, and family support for children, young adults, and adults with disabilities.

Barber National Institute Camp Connections
Barber National Institute
Erie, Pennsylvania - Erie County
Camp Connections is a Barber National Institute specialized summer camp in Erie for children with high-functioning autism spectrum disorder.

Camp Abilities PA at West Chester University
West Chester University Camp Abilities PA
West Chester, Pennsylvania - Chester County
Camp Abilities PA at West Chester University is an overnight educational sports camp for youth who are blind or have low vision, with one-on-one instruction across adapted sports and physical activities.

Camp Lee Mar Special Needs Camp
Camp Lee Mar
Lackawaxen, Pennsylvania - Pike County
Camp Lee Mar is a Pocono Mountains overnight summer camp for campers ages 7 to 21 with special needs, combining traditional camp activities with structured skill support.

How should families compare inclusive camps?
Compare the support model, daily logistics, registration process, staffing, communication plan, sensory breaks, cost, and whether the camp can discuss fit before enrollment.
